Summary
JD Vance’s campaign strategies played a crucial role in Donald Trump’s electoral victory in 2024, positioning him as a prominent advocate for Trump’s policies and a vocal critic of the Biden administration. His approach included aggressive campaigning, effective communication, and the ability to resonate with the Republican base, which ultimately contributed to their success in key battleground states.
Throughout the campaign, Vance adopted a combative style, often engaging directly with opponents and the media. He was noted for his high number of media appearances, where he frequently targeted Vice President Kamala Harris and the Biden administration, framing their policies as detrimental to American citizens. This strategy not only solidified his role as a key player in the Trump campaign but also helped energize the Republican base. His remarks, such as calling Harris “trash,” were reflective of a broader strategy to connect with voters who felt marginalized by the current administration.
Campaign Roles and Responsibilities
Vance’s role extended beyond mere rhetoric; he was seen as an essential component of the campaign’s outreach efforts. His ability to articulate the “America First” agenda resonated with voters, particularly in swing states, where he campaigned vigorously. Sources indicated that Vance was prepared to take on significant responsibilities in Trump’s second administration, focusing on issues like immigration, tech policy, and disaster relief, which aligned with his personal experiences and interests.
The Impact of Vance’s Strategies
Vance’s strategies not only contributed to Trump’s electoral victory but also positioned him as a potential frontrunner for future Republican nominations. His close relationship with Trump and understanding of the party’s dynamics suggest that he could wield considerable influence in shaping the administration’s policies. As Trump prepares for his second term, Vance’s role as a communicator and defender of the administration’s agenda will likely be pivotal in maintaining the support of the Republican base and addressing key national issues.
